Just Eat Snaps Up Menulog For $687M To Enter Australia And New Zealand

 Online meal delivery company Just Eat has purchased Menulog for £445 million (about $687 million), marking its entrance into New Zealand and Australia. Menulog, which has 5,500 restaurants on its platform and 1.4 million active users, claims to be the largest food delivery business in those two countries.
